Taking Advantage of Xpresso and Cappucino to Bake Vibrate Tags in Cinema 4D

By August 3, 2013No Comments

Showing how you are able to bake the results of the Cinema 4D Vibrate Tag, Lorcan O’Shanahan demonstrates how to convert the procedural motion to After Effects.

Using a little Xpresso trick and the Cappucino baking module that comes inside of Cinema 4D we can get the motion of a wiggle tag into hard keyframes

There can be a bit of a trick to bake some tags out in Cinema, and here, Lorcan uses an Xpresso trick and the Cappucino baking module in Cinema 4D, to have the motion set as keyframes that can then be used anywhere, and most likely will work with any wiggle tag.
